Output d73481825c4dce1a71f9168b131a58f6d2244342234ca7c1dbcb8a3dea975b2b:7

value
3687490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9678701cd07dfd86d2b85bf418a7d7eae747bfc8 OP_EQUAL
address
3FQdZVYwNo68vKog7RSYtHxybMq438jiaG
transaction
d73481825c4dce1a71f9168b131a58f6d2244342234ca7c1dbcb8a3dea975b2b
confirmations
368038
spent
true